Power consumption
Core i5-8210Y425% Pentium 6405U122%
To make a final decision on which processor is better, you should also consider the generation of its core. It is clear that the newer the generation, the better the performance of the processor in games and benchmarks, as well as its energy efficiency. In this case the Core i5-8210Y is more energy efficient than the Pentium 6405U since it has less power consumption: 7W vs. 15W. Power consumption is especially important for laptops. Also, when choosing a processor cooling system, it will be useful to know its TDP. You need to buy a cooler that has the TDP data specified in the specification was greater than the TDP of the compared processor.

Software benchmarks

For example you want to use the processor not only for gaming, but also for machine learning, streaming, programming, video rendering or video editing, then the main parameter for you is its performance in multi-threaded mode. In this mode, to achieve maximum performance, the processor turns on all threads and cores that it has. You will find out this data from the benchmark tables below. Before you take into account the data from these tests, be sure to find out whether the software that you are going to use on your computer can work in multi-threaded mode. Because there are still many programs that use only one core to run, and all the benefit of multi-core mode are unused.
